  • Patent number: 9760565
    Abstract: The present invention discloses a natural expression processing method, which includes: identifying a natural expression from a user, to obtain a certain form of language information which can be processed by a computer; and converting the obtained language information to a standard expression in an encoded form. In the natural expression processing method according to the embodiments of the present invention, the natural expression may be converted into an encoded standard expression; because the conversion to the standard expression is converting the semantics of the natural expression into codes and parameters, and precise verbatim translation is not required, the requirement of accuracy for machine translation can be reduced, and meanwhile the complexity of the database for expression conversion (machine translation) is reduced, increasing data query and updating speed, and thus improving the performance of intelligent processing.

  • Patent number: 9237879
    Abstract: A method of manufacturing an ultrasound transducer for an ultrasound imaging device including a plurality of transducer elements arranged in a two dimensional array on a single carrier of semi-conductor material including the step of providing a buffer layer between the carrier and a layer including piezo electrical material, the buffer layer having a thickness arranged for dicing each of the plurality of transducer elements on the carrier.
